September 20,1989 Charity drive to begin late again b pm Owen Stuttgart West a ctn a through Good years and bad. High Exchange  the Over seas combined Federal Campaign has atom Blanc enduring characteristic it s always late. This year is no exception. The six week overseas Campaign is scheduled for oct. 23, although officials administering the Federal government s annual Chanty fund raising drive had planned for it to Start last Fri Day. They Hope to offset the delay with a new publicity Effort through department of defense dependents schools. The Campaign s troubles began last Spring when coun challenges from organizations left off the list of potential beneficiaries caused delays said a Mcswai i age who serves As a Campaign coordinate group member in the . Campaign organizer Kermit Ellis chairman of National voluntary organizations Campaign commit tee said Newman s review added 33 agencies to the overseas list. Of those 18 had been originally turned Down because of incomplete data on their applications. Some of the problems were caused by what you might Call bureaucratic thinking Page said. The other 15 agencies spent More than a Quarter of their income on overhead and fund raising last year  normally would disqualify them. But Ellis said one agencies got on the list after showing that construction projects or other one time costs caused the High level of spending and that it would subside in the la Ture. Despite a late Start the fall 1988 Campaign raised $6.95 million in donation pledges in Europe the Sec Ond highest total in the Campaign s 23-year history Over  red Cross spokeswoman Joanne Jones said Campaign organizers Are counting on help fro military schools to make the Campaign As successful this year. Hundreds of volunteers had helped care for the Young Marine mammals which had never before survived in Captivity. The whale that died monday Alexander was found aug. 24 on Ocean Beach in san Francisco with a second beaked whale that was named Nicholas. Alexander had been suffering from pneumonia. Hernandez stooped representing Ramirez soon after a preliminary hearing. Superior court judge Michael Tynan perturbed by his absence at first ordered him Back to court but later agreed to a daily Telephone Call from the attorney to Sec if he was needed. When Hernandez failed to make the Calls he was fined $100, to Nan s clerk said. Tynan has since imposed a $2,400 Fine based on a scale for each Day Hernandez failed to Call. Ramirez 29, is charged wit being the Devil worshipping killer who invaded California Homes during a 1985 rampage that killed 13 people. Viking was Uncertain whether the Book was on display at last year s fair. The German version is scheduled to appear this Winter. The publisher will be the collective name article 19," which refers to an article in the . Charter that Calls for the free distribution of ideas and opinions. The name article 19 stands for the financial backing of 30 West German publishers and numerous private organizations and private persons to diffuse any possible target of retribution the spokesman said. Proceeds from the sales arc to go to imprisoned authors. The fair will be held from oct. 11 to 15. This year s fair will again set a record for participants the spokesman said. Total of 5,578 publishers from 95 coun tries will take part a 3 percent increase from last year s fair. The theme for the 41st edition of the fair is France. The fair will be open daily for the Trade including booksellers librarian Sand authors from 9 . To 6 . The soldiers were tried and convicted Imparate general courts martial for the May 26 assault in a Barracks room on Cambrai Fritsch Cavern Joe Hilt said. Spec. Carlos d. Webb 19, was convicted sept. 13 of rape indecent acts and unlawful entry. He was sentenced to 10 years in prison ordered to forfeit All pay and allowances and reduced to the Low est Grade. Webb also was Given a dishonourable discharge Hitt said. Spec. Jan l. Harris 26. Was convicted sept. 9 of rape larceny and unlawful entry and sentenced to seven years in confinement. The Soldier also was ordered to forfeit All pay and allowances was reduced to the lowest Grade and Dis honorable discharged. Spec. Scott a. Howard 21, convicted aug. 31 of unlawful entry and dereliction of duty was sentenced to six months confinement and reduced to the lowest Grade. Howard was also ordered to forfeit $460 per month for six months Hitt said
